Daedalus – American
Daedalus invites guests into a multi-level sanctuary where the warmth of polished wood and the hum of a lively crowd create an inviting, storied atmosphere. The kitchen balances casual indulgence with refined elegance, serving everything from zesty salmon tacos and golden-fried calamari to sophisticated plates of succulent duck and earthy mushroom risotto. Whether sharing a vibrant burrata bruschetta or tucking into a comforting plate of fish and chips, diners find a seamless blend of neighborhood charm and elevated culinary craft.
